Transaction 6215fa019c1f0648481e8486629cc6c8e1cf2c622cdb52e7073d8d2fa71349ac

33 Input
2 Outputs
  • 6215fa019c1f0648481e8486629cc6c8e1cf2c622cdb52e7073d8d2fa71349ac:0
  • value  198407
    address  1DxCCeDS1gc26BYhRUpdsV9osao6GnA7rV
  • 6215fa019c1f0648481e8486629cc6c8e1cf2c622cdb52e7073d8d2fa71349ac:1
  • value  56545300
    address  16kvVJHqEx2UGaFMcfxJFb5FCBUiPBsETR